Description
The MLO81100-01960 is a fundamental single ended oscillator
designed for use in cost sensitive wireless and telemetry applica-
tions. The device has been optimized by careful selection of the
bipolar transistor and varactor diode for low phase noise and high
linearity tuning characteristics.
The low profile surface mount package used provides for
electrical shielding, ease of assembly and repeatable perfor-
mance. M/A-COM’s surface mount manufacturing tech-
niques together with automatic assembly and electrical
testing ensure a high degree of electrical and mechanical
repeatability at low cost and in high volume. Manufacturing
is carried out in an ISO 9000 qualified facility.
